 I was introduced to a new product that creates a pearlized finish~
 It gives a silvery sheen to a surface and you create different looks with it.
This was my first attempt at using it~I painted this cool table with 
Coco Chalk Paint by Annie Sloan.  Then I dry brushed on quite liberally,
the pearlized product. I really love how it looks!~its hard to see from a photo,
but its quite sophisticated and you can change the look with dark wax over the 
pearl~I have been playing around with it for a few hours and wanted to share it

 Before~the Duncan table was an old fashioned but 
interesting mahogany table~two coats of Coco
and then some pearl magic gave me this fabulous result!
